2014-08-30 3 views
3

Je veux créer ma propre bibliothèque qui utilisera libgdx framework. Par conséquent je veux obtenir le pot de ma bibliothèque qui peut être ajouté à n'importe quel autre projet qui utilise aussi libgdx.Comment créer une bibliothèque basée sur libGdx

Le problème est que je ne trouve pas de tutoriel comment le faire. Je peux créer un projet libgdx normal, mais comment puis-je obtenir une librairie jar? Peut-être que je dois créer un projet basé sur gradle et compiler les dépendances de libgdx?

Si quelqu'un a de l'expérience dans la création de bibliothèques ou d'extensions basées sur libgdx, veuillez partager votre expérience.

+0

Avez-vous vérifié cet article http://www.vogella.com/tutorials/AndroidLibraryProjects/article.html il a détaillé les étapes sur la construction de fichiers JAR dans Android et je suis sûr que ce sera pareil pour libgdx – G3M

+0

Merci pour le lien , Je sais comment créer des bibliothèques sous Android, mais libgdx est multi-plateforme. Ce n'est pas un projet courant Android ou java libgdx a beaucoup de dépendances et d'extensions et il est très difficile de créer un projet libgdx régulier sans gradle. En tout cas, j'ai presque fini de comprendre publiera bientôt la solution de travail. –

+0

Alon, avez-vous eu la chance de comprendre cela? – Genry

Répondre

1

La question est un peu ancienne mais pour d'autres qui peuvent trébucher ici; This est la meilleure solution que j'ai trouvé pour créer/utiliser votre propre projet de bibliothèque dans un autre projet LibGDX. Bien que je crois que le projet HTML nécessite d'autres étapes que je n'ai pas étudiées.

+0

) Bien que cela puisse théoriquement répondre à la question, [il serait préférable] (// meta.stackoverflow.com/q/8259) de inclure les parties essentielles de la réponse ici, et fournir le lien pour référence. –

1

Utilisation d'Eclipse:

Fichier-> Exporter-> Java-> JAR Fichier-> Exporter Generated classe fichiers et ressources

AFAIK Vous pouvez lui dire de ne pas emballer les bibliothèques nécessaires avec le JAR.

Questions connexes